Departmental agreements and networks
The majority of the departments of Stockholm University have sister institutions at universities abroad. These agreements are often limited to a subject area, which you must study at the subject related department in order to apply. The individual departments decide on admission requirements, selection criteria and time frame for applications, and they therefore vary. This process and the departmental agreements are administered by the international coordinator at your department.
If you wish to apply for exchange studies at departmental level; through Erasmus+, Nordplus or to a bilateral department agreement outside Europe, you must apply through your department.
Contact the exchange coordinator at your department to learn the specifics that applies to your situation, their admissions requirements and how to apply.

Central agreements and networks
Central agreements, that are on a general university level (university-wide), can be applied to regardless of your home department. Currently there are agreements in North America, South America, Asia, the Middle East (Israel) and Oceania. There are also agreements in Europe through the networks Civis Erasmus+ and Nordlys Erasmus+. The central agreements and networks are administered by International Office at the Student Services.
On a central level you can apply for exchange studies through university-wide agreements for a semester or two, or for short term study abroad options.

CIVIS-courses
Do you want to study abroad without having to spend a whole semester away? The CIVIS Alliance, in which Stockholm University is a participant, offers several courses for students who want to study a short term course at one or more partner universities in Europe.
